Signs Your Hot Water System Needs Attention
Contact a plumber when you notice a change that may indicate a fault rather than waiting for the problem to become more disruptive.
Contact a plumber when you notice:
- No hot water
- Water that changes temperature unexpectedly
- Hot water running out much sooner than usual
- Water around the unit or connected pipework
- Rust-coloured or discoloured hot water
- Unusual banging, popping or rumbling noises
- Reduced water pressure at hot outlets
- Repeated resetting or loss of operation
- Visible corrosion
- A system that is no longer meeting household or business demand
Some symptoms may involve electrical or gas supply components. Do not remove covers or attempt internal repairs. A licensed assessment is the safest next step.
Repair or Replace Your Hot Water System?
The decision should be based on the system rather than age alone. We consider:
- Current condition
- Type and age of the unit
- Nature of the fault
- History of previous repairs
- Availability of suitable parts
- Evidence of corrosion or leakage
- Cost of repair compared with replacement
- Current and future hot water demand
- Location and installation access
A repair can be appropriate when the fault is isolated and the main system remains serviceable. Replacement may provide a better long-term outcome where the unit is heavily deteriorated or repeatedly unreliable.
